#edccc0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#edccc0 is composed of 92.9% red, 80%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.9% magenta, 19%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 16 degrees, a saturation of 55.6% and a lightness of 84.1%. #edccc0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#db9981.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

Shades and Tints of #edccc0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0604 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#edccc0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d7d6d6 is the less saturated color, while #fdc5b0 is the most saturated one.
